Sam Binga and Addison Groove have announced that their debut collaborative album, BAGS INC., will be released on 10 July on Pineapple Records.
The 12-track album draws on a range of musical styles, including techno, electro, Chicago house, juke, and acid, all within the 140-150bpm zone, and was recently road-tested in a live hardware set at fabric London earlier this month, as part of a Pineapple Records takeover.
The project builds on a long-standing connection between the two producers, which began in 2013 with BS3 on Modeselektor’s 50 Weapons imprint.
“Me and Addison Groove have a shared fascination for raw, machine-led music – you could argue that through tunes like Footcrab, and then touring with an original 808, Addison is a key part in the story of classic drum machines and UK dance music,” Binga commented.
The raw building blocks for the BAGS INC. album came from three days at Devon Analogue Studio – a place absolutely brimming with every iconic piece of dance music hardware, and then some. We dived head first into exploring these boxes, building riffs and grooves, trying to keep that stripped-back essence, but with enough space to add our own flavour.
“I’ve always loved the idea of ‘box jams’ – taking hardware, linking it up and creating tracks on those pieces of kit, and we decided that should be the approach to our live show as well – rather than try to recreate the album, instead we want to recreate the spirit, aesthetic and workflow that inspired it.”
